Posted 5 Apr 2019 (edited) I updated the OS of the HMI but now I get a mismatch message whenever I synchronize. The project version is 7.2.1 but the device version is now 7.3.0 How do I get rid of this message? I guess it's to update the project version but where do I go do this? I can't find this in the manual for the HMI and nothing inside Sysmac Studio seems to allow this. 2019-04-01_9-39-09.bmp Edited 5 Apr 2019 by kku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
Posted 6 Apr 2019 Hi there, if you're in NA editing mode in Sysmac Studio, you can right-click on the HMI Icon near the top left, and choose Change Device. From there you can change the Version of the NA, which is it's firmware version. I don't know why Omron choose to make the numbers different, but changing that will also change the Project Operating System Version. So it's kind of a trial and error to find which is right. But of course choosing higher number firmware version will give you higher OS Version as well. You might not find one that is suffice for your Device, depending on your Sysmac Studio version, because on each update a new NA firmware version also comes. In that case, use the Omron Auto-Update software. Alternatively, when that popup goes on, you can click YES so that Sysmac Studio will overwrite the OS and firmware inside your NA to equal the Project OS Version. Which in your case means, you'll have it downgraded.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

Posted 11 Apr 2019 So is the lesson here to never update the HMI OS to create the mismatch? I have just been clicking 'no' on the dialog box but it's annoying to have to keep doing this. Also why would you want to downgrade the HMI OS to match the project?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
Posted 12 Apr 2019 In regulated environments, it may be necessary to replace an HMI with the exact code in which it was validated. I know it sounds kind of silly but some regulators are getting very strict about upgrading Firmware.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
